About SESAC's Workforce

SESAC, Inc. is a Media and Entertainment company that employs 573 people worldwide as of March 2026. It is the 6th-largest by headcount among its peers. Founded in 1930, the company is headquartered in Nashville, Tennessee.

SESAC's workforce has declined 1.1% from 2023 to 2026, and it fell 1.1% year over year in 2026. The majority of employees are in the United States (67.8%), with Brazil at 15.9% and the United Kingdom at 2.7% as the next largest shares, and the United Kingdom is the fastest-growing location with an 11.1% increase.

SESAC's largest groups are Finance and Operations (52.5%), Engineering (25.6%), and Sales and Marketing (21.8%), with Finance and Operations growing the fastest (up 2.4%). The average tenure is 4.9 years, and the average salary is $74,931, with regional medians of $79,000 in Northern America and $7,000 in Southern Asia.
